However, on a whim, walking through Crate & Barrel, I completely fell in love with this Shelter Couch. While it comes in 5 colors and is shown in a cream in the store, I like the mushroom color best for the house.
Here's what Crate & Barrel says about it
"The original design that defined '70s modern seems more relevant now than ever. This iconic statement piece, a 1971 collaboration between the visionary designer Milo Baughman and modern pioneer Thayer Coggin, features a dramatic high back and sheltering sides that cocoon in deep comfort for hours of media, reading and conversation. Innovative two-piece design—the sofa deck lifts out of the shelter frame—was originally configured to allow for easy New York City apartment deliveries through narrow doorways, halls and corner turns and is still ingenious for today. Beautifully tailored in a nubby, linen-y natural subtle herringbone that's casually luxe, it's a piece meant to be filled with good company and pillows (five included). The Shelter Sofa is crafted for Crate and Barrel to the original specifications at the original Thayer Coggin workshop in North Carolina. Almost a half-century later, the only change is a green one—it's now eco-friendly. Milo and Thayer would like that."
